The Expertise and Skills You Bring:
· Bachelor’s in computer science or related major with 10+ years of CRM development experience or Master’s in computer science or related major with 8+ years of CRM Development.
· Investment/financial services experience will be a plus.
· Certified Salesforce Administrator and/or Certified Salesforce Developer required and certified Salesforce Service Cloud Consultant and/or Certified Salesforce Sales Cloud Consultant required
· Experience with AWS and other cloud-based development methodologies is preferred
· Knowledgeable in standard functions/ modules of Salesforce.com: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and Financial Services Cloud
· Proven experience with Force.com development platform
· Experience crafting Lightning Apps combining Lightning Design System, Lightning App Builder and Lightning Web Component features.
· Experience with Salesforce APIs, Apex Triggers, Classes, Callouts, SOQL, Workflow Rules, Approvals, Visual Flow, Process Builder and Platform events.
· Hands-on experience developing Aura components with an ability to do JavaScript development
· Solid understanding of Salesforce design principles, technically scalable data modeling, Governor limits, Force.com development best practices.
· Experience with Application build and deploy using Continuous Integration/ Deployment (CI/CD) tools - Jenkins and Salesforce DX.
· Knowledge of RESTful API and micro services development along with Salesforce API integration
· Demonstrated experience of Salesforce.com administration and end user security requirements
· Experience with large scale system implementation, integration, interfaces, and data conversion
· Experience in using efficient methodologies (e.g. Agile) and driving development platforms
